Boomers are also called the sandwich generation. This name is given because Boomers are concerned with taking care of their aging parents that need their care and attention; as well as being there for their children and supporting them, thus sandwiched between the two generations. When you think about it, each generation goes through this phase. But right now many Boomers are in this phase.

Speaking about 2008, this is a very special year in the history of Baby Boomers. Because as the ball dropped in The Big Apple on January 1, 2008 the first few of the Baby Boomers (that were born on January 1, 1946) turned 62 years old. Do I need to say what is special about this number? As they turned 62 years, they became eligible for receiving Social Security Benefits and so can retire and continue to receive some income. If some have already taken early retirement, now they will be eligible to start receiving social security benefits. So congratulations! What’s even more interesting is that starting from that time at midnight on January 1 this year and going forward, every 7.7 seconds a Boomer is turning 62 years. Please read the bolded sentence again and note ’every 7.7 seconds’. It’s happening as we speak.

So this year is a milestone year in the history of Baby Boomers and also in the history of this nation. There is a lot of speculation in regards to the direction this will take us. Some speculate that many will continue working into their 70’s and 80’s and some speculate that people will retire and then pursue their passions. Whatever the case may be, one thing is for sure, it is a mistake to speak of Boomers as one homogenous generation all having the same mentality or situations. Just as in any generation, Boomers also vary individually and even more so as there are more people in this generation. So there will be people that continue to work into late years by choice, then there will be some that would be forced to work longer due to circumstances and some that will retire and pursue their passions and all other shades in between.

So if January 1, 2008 marked a milestone in history, the entire year 2008 and beyond Boomers are sure to be writing a new history.
